Project Type Typical Range
Minor Roof Repair $1,200 - $2,800
Full Roof Replacement $8,000 - $15,000
Roof Inspection & Assessment $300 - $700
Roof Ventilation Upgrade $1,500 - $3,500
Roof Leak Repair $1,000 - $4,000
Shingle Replacement $1,200 - $3,000
Roof Flashing Repair $500 - $1,500

Damaged roof replacement in Ipswich, MA, involves assessing the extent of damage, selecting appropriate materials, and completing the installation efficiently. Understanding typical project considerations can help homeowners prepare for the process and compare options effectively.

  • Materials: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, or cedar shakes, each with different durability and cost profiles.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s on individual sections to full roof replacements for larger properties.
  • Labor Complexity: The complexity depends on roof pitch, height, and existing structure, influencing installation time and effort.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Ipswich may require permits for full roof replacements or significant repairs.
  • Additional Expenses: Factors such as roof underlayment, flashing, ventilation, or debris removal can add to overall costs.

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small area repair (e.g., single damaged section) $1,000 - $3,000
Partial roof replacement (up to 50% of roof) $5,000 - $12,000
Full roof replacement (entire roof) $10,000 - $25,000
Additional repairs (structure, decking, insulation) Varies, typically $2,000 - $8,000
